Argos Kick Off GSC Tournament with Rematch against Lions
No. 3 Seeded West Florida Faces No. 6 Seeded North Alabama in the Opening Round on Friday

BIRMINGHAM, Ala. – The University of West Florida softball team will enter the Gulf South Conference Tournament as the No. 3 seed, facing off against the sixth seeded North Alabama Lions in the first round of competition this Friday at 11 a.m.
All games will be held at the Greenbrook Softball Complex in Southaven, Miss. and take place from April 27-29, with the championship game being played on Sunday in the double-elimination tournament.
The Argonauts, who enter with a 32-22 overall record and a 16-12 mark in the league standings, will play their second game on Friday at 1:30 p.m. and will face either No. 7 Christian Brothers or No. 2 Alabama-Huntsville.
The other round one games will slate No. 5 Delta State against No. 4 West Alabama and No. 1 Valdosta State vs. No. 8 West Georgia.
UWF took three out of four regular season meetings over North Alabama including the last which resulted in a 10-1 win in Florence, Ala. to conclude the regular season.
